• 締切済み

勤怠で有給 遅刻 休日出勤などの日数を出したい

下記のような表があったとします。 A    B  C   D  E   F~     1  2  3  4  5  ~31 Aさん 出勤 有給 出勤 休出 遅刻 Bさん 出勤 出勤 出勤    出勤 Cさん 特休 出勤 有給    欠勤 上の表から下記のように数字にしたいいのです。 A 出勤 15  有給  2  休出  1 B C という具合にしたいのですが誠に恐れ入りますがご指導していただけないでしょうか。 よろしく御願いします。

みんなの回答

  • mu2011
  • ベストアンサー率38% (1910/4994)
回答No.4

仮にデータ表がsheet1、抽出表をsheet2とします。 sheet2のA列に名前、B1に出勤、C1に有給、D1に休出、E1に遅刻、F1に特休を設定、B2に次の関数を設定、縦横にコピーで如何でしょうか。 =IF(COUNTIF(Sheet1!$A:$A,$A2),COUNTIF(OFFSET(Sheet1!$A$1,MATCH($A2,Sheet1!$A:$A,0)-1,0,1,32),B$1),"")

dorasuke
質問者

お礼

早速ご協力を頂き有難うございました。 又一つ賢くなりました。

  • n-jun
  • ベストアンサー率33% (959/2873)
回答No.3

ANo.2 参考URL:SUMPRODUCT関数だとちょっと的はずれでした。

dorasuke
質問者

お礼

早速ご協力を頂き有難うございました。 又一つ賢くなりました。

  • n-jun
  • ベストアンサー率33% (959/2873)
回答No.2
dorasuke
質問者

お礼

早速ご協力を頂き有難うございました。 又一つ賢くなりました。

  • hana-hana3
  • ベストアンサー率31% (4940/15541)
回答No.1
dorasuke
質問者

お礼

早速ご協力を頂き有難うございました。 又一つ賢くなりました。

関連するQ&A